Karen Gill Obituary

Karen Regina Gill, 73, passed away February 4, 2025. She was born July 18, 1951, as Karen Regina Scoggins and of the Christian faith. Karen was a genuine dog lover, loved going to the beach, and loved people. She enjoyed her jigsaw and crossword puzzles.

Karen is preceded in death by her husband, Jim Gill; parents, Bill Scoggins and Betty Stoker; sisters, Wanda Hart and Alexis Smith and brother, Bill Scoggins, II.

Survived by her son, Robert (Amy) Hill, II; daughter, Roxanne (Gene) Fowlkes; grandchildren, Heath Schrimpsher, Amanda Schrimpsher, Courtney Schrimpsher, Emily Johnson and Grace (Angel) Vargas; great-grandchildren, Rain Vargas, Dakota Schrimpsher, Alec Vargas, Sage Vargas, Jude Vargas, Ryleigh Schrimpsher, Abigail Schrimpsher, Natalie Greene, Kari Webb, Remington Schrimpsher and Nehemiah Schrimpsher; her friend till the end, Randy Dickson.

To be absent from the body is to be present with the Lord.

A celebration of life memorial service will be announced later.
